Achieving balance between professional and personal life is a crucial aspect of maintaining overall well-being and success. In today's fast-paced world, it's all too easy to get caught up in work demands and neglect personal needs, which can lead to burnout, stress, and even health problems.
However, finding a healthy balance between work and personal life is not always easy. It requires self-awareness, planning, and commitment.
In this blog, we'll explore some practical tips and strategies for achieving a better balance between professional and personal life.
Make a plan: this is actually your first step where all your preparation comes together. You are fully aware of what you’d like to do, where you want to go, and what you have to do, you can turn this information into a very important plan that can guide you on a daily basis or activities.
Prioritize: Determine what is most important in your life and prioritize accordingly. This may mean saying "no" to certain work or social obligations that do not align with your values or goals. Making sure your job and your personal life are being put as a top importance in your life.
Communication: communication is actually one of the most important tools in balancing your professional and personal life. Communicate openly and honestly with your employer, colleagues, and family about your needs and expectations. This can help to prevent conflicts and misunderstandings.
Self-care: Take care of yourself both physically and mentally. This means getting enough sleep, exercise, and healthy food, as well as taking time for relaxation and stress management activities.
Set boundaries: Create clear boundaries between work and personal time. This means setting specific work hours and sticking to them, as well as making time for personal activities and hobbies. Setting these boundaries will aid balancing your professional and personal life together without having issues.
Time management: Time management plays a major role Manage your time effectively by planning and scheduling your day. This can help you to avoid procrastination and stay focused on your goals.
Disconnect: Take time to disconnect from work and technology. This means turning off your phone, computer, and other electronic devices during personal time, and making time for activities that do not involve screens.
Remember, achieving a balance between professional and personal life is a process, and it may take time to find the right balance for you. Be patient and be willing to adjust as needed.
